20004 Rendezvous CXL
The vehicle is easy to drive and has excellent front and side visibility, so- so veiw to the rear. The 3.4L engine will not win races but it provides adequate power and respectable fuel economy. Entering and exiting the vehicle is easy and it provides a comfortable seating. It is extemely quiet, (except at full throttle)and it provides comfortable seating with sufficinet leg and headroom. The Navigation system is pretty easy to learn, the sound sytem is good. It is a good vehicle to consider if you are in the market.

COMFORT FOR SENIORS
In july. 2000, i had a total knee replacement. I found it difficult to enter &/or exit most vehicles; including my Buick Le Sabre. Riding with my daughter, in her Pontiac Aztec, made me realize that stepping up; with a "grab handle"; then "sliding out & down", with a handle, was SO much easier on my knee. I would recommend the Rendezvous for anyone who has had joint replacement! The trunk is easy to access; with its' big door that opens way up, & makes it easy to carry things.
